Henley in Arden, Warwickshire
The station here today was built in 1908 as part of the North Warwickshire Line between Birmingham and Cheltenham, via Stratford (the preserved Gloucestershire Warwickshire Railway has restored part of this route further south). When the through route closed in the mid '70s trains from then on ran only as far as Stratford. The station is well-preserved, but not staffed, and the semaphore signalling has been removed.
